Transaction 22aaa0115e496803e3ce42d0e66760e698a9f1667a828a18ef7516022ec8bc79

4 Input
2 Outputs
  • 22aaa0115e496803e3ce42d0e66760e698a9f1667a828a18ef7516022ec8bc79:0
  • value  8764
    address  1Jpe4huEUfy4CxoySkEkghhL59Vbz6Bvks
  • 22aaa0115e496803e3ce42d0e66760e698a9f1667a828a18ef7516022ec8bc79:1
  • value  66763729
    address  1GEHzoqGPf4VLEdwhK2gj4gfyGdB6dYgQA